
McAllister Bobble Head Changed to Wednesday August 27
Published on August 20, 2014 under Midwest League (MWL1)
Peoria Chiefs News Release
PEORIA, IL -The Peoria Chiefs have announced a change in the promotional schedule due to shipping issues from China. The Zach McAllister bobblehead giveaway, originally scheduled for Saturday, August 23, will now take place on Wednesday, August 27.
The bobblehead, which features McAllister in his IVC High School uniform, is presented by Busey Bank and will be given away to the first 1,000 fans through the gates on Wednesday night. Gates will open at 5:30 p.m. with the game against Beloit starting at 6:30 p.m.
McAllister, a member of the Cleveland Indians organization, has pitched at both the MLB level and for Triple-A Columbus this season while also making a rehab start in the Midwest League for Lake County. In 14 starts with the Indians in 2014 he is 3-6 with a 5.91 ERA. McAllister has made nine Triple-A starts going 6-1 with a 1.95 ERA. Overall since making his MLB debut in 2011 with the Indians, McAlister has made 64 starts in Cleveland with 18 wins.
Wednesday, August 27 starts the Chiefs final regular season homestand of 2014 with a three-game series against the Beloit Snappers. Wednesday is a Dollar Dog WinsDay presented by Eisenberg Hot Dogs with $1 hot dogs, $1 ice cream sandwiches and $1 sodas.
